Hosted by Fort Lewis College Cycling, the Durango Fall Blaze offers three different tour options, including a 37-mile, 60-mile (Metric Century), and 100-mile (Century) ride. The tour starts when the clocktower rings 8am and a police escort leads the riders out from the center of campus. There are six food/aid stations along the way, support vehicles on the course, and a party at the finish line back in the center of campus! The ridership is limited to ensure a quality event. The century course is of medium difficulty when compared to centuries around the country, and the 37-mile and the 60-mile are easier.
All proceeds benefit the Cycling Scholarship Fund at Fort Lewis College. The scholarship is dedicated to rising young cyclists. Each scholarship recipient must possess a love for the sport, maintain a 2.5 or higher grade point average, and must be an active community member. Both men and women are eligible, of course.
